Cozy Definition & Meaning

cozy
adjective
  1. enjoying or affording comforting warmth and shelter especially in a small space; "a cozy nook near the fire"; "snug in bed"; "a snug little apartment"
  2. having or fostering a warm or friendly and informal atmosphere; "had a cozy chat"; "a relaxed informal manner"; "an intimate cocktail lounge"; "the small room was cozy and intimate"
  3. suggesting connivance; "a cozy arrangement with the police"
noun
  1. a padded cloth covering to keep a teapot warm
